    Here comes the build thread about my ´32 roadster project.

    A while back as some of you already know I had a thread about my coupe which was done in the spring of 2014. - http://www.jalopyjournal.com/forum/threads/martin-ford´32-5-window-build.621405/

    Bare with me but this project is not a true traditional build with every single part made before 1955 or so, somehow it will stay sort of in a traditional look and most important the plan is that it turns out the way I want it . Hopefully some of you finds it interesting and inspiring =)

    The project is based on a 32 Brookeville body, a torsion bar set up chassis powered by a 409 chevy with a T-5 transmission . 37 front axle and a Halibrand V8 rear axle

    Ive been working on the chassis for a while and its a slow but fun project , trying to fabricate as much as possible is time consuming.
